Fatal Shooting at Glenwood Liquor Store Leaves One Dead, Suspect in Custody (Glenwood, IL) — A tragic incident at Emporium Liquors in Glenwood, IL resulted in the death of one man and the arrest of another, according to local authorities. The shooting occurred around 6:30 PM this evening at the liquor store located at 339 E. Glenwood Lansing Road.

The victim, identified as an employee of the establishment, was fatally wounded during an altercation with the suspect. While details remain unclear, the Glenwood Police Department has indicated that the confrontation between the employee and the alleged perpetrator led to the shooting. At this time, it is uncertain whether the incident was related to a robbery or some other dispute.

Following the incident, Glenwood police and the South Suburban Major Crimes Task Force remained at the scene until around 10 PM. Investigators were meticulously examining the parking lot of the strip mall where the liquor store is situated, and were also seen canvassing nearby businesses and homes for eyewitnesses and other evidence.

In a statement, the Glenwood Police Department reassured the public that there is no ongoing threat related to this incident. Authorities are continuing their investigation and will release further information as it becomes available.
